PepsiCo, Inc. (PEP) Soars +4.93%: Blue-Chip Beverage Giant Taps 52-Week High, $164 Resistance in Sight

Latest Close Data:

As of the close on 2026-02-03, PEP surged to $162.85, up a robust +4.93% from the previous day. The stock touched its 52-week high of $163.44 intraday, closing just $0.59 below this key level.

Core Market Drivers:

The strong move appears driven by renewed institutional confidence and sector rotation into defensive, high-dividend consumer staples.

Notably, significant net capital inflow of $207.47 million on 02-02 reversed a four-day outflow streak, signaling a potential shift in sentiment.

Technical Analysis:

The breakout is supported by powerful momentum indicators. The 6-day RSI is extremely overbought at 92.94, indicating strong buying pressure but also short-term risk of a pullback.

MACD shows a clear bullish trend, with DIF (2.84) and DEA (1.08) both in positive territory and the histogram (3.52) expanding, confirming the uptrend's strength. Volume ratio of 1.93 suggests above-average participation, validating the price move.

Key Price Levels:

  • Primary Support: $155.50 (Today's low / previous resistance)

  • Strong Resistance: $163.44 (52-Week High / Today's high)

  • Immediate Pivot: $162.85 (Today's close)

Valuation Perspective:

The stock trades at a forward P/E of 18.15x, which is below its historical average of 20.58x and near the lower bound of its one-standard-deviation range (17.85 - 23.31). This suggests the stock may be reasonably valued relative to its own history.

Analyst Targets:

The consensus among 24 analysts remains favorable, with an average price target of $159.92. The distribution includes 2 Strong Buy, 8 Buy, 14 Hold, and 1 Underperform recommendations, indicating a cautiously optimistic long-term view.

Weekly Outlook:

The immediate focus is on whether the stock can decisively break above the $164 resistance.

Given the overbought RSI, expect some consolidation or a minor pullback towards the $158-$160 zone in the coming sessions. A sustained close above $164 could target the $168-$170 range. A break below $155.50 would signal a deeper correction towards $152.
